B

The word “word” is known and used by millions of people all over the world. Still, language experts have different ideas of where it came from.

Some say it came from the Native Americans, or Indians. When European first came to America they heard hundreds of different Indian languages. Many were well developed. One tribe(部落) especially had a well developed language. People in this tribe were farmers and fishermen. When there were problems, the leader of the tribe listened to different opinions and said “Okeh”, meaning “It is so”

The Indian language has given many words to English. Twenty-four of the American states, almost half have Indian names—Oklahoma, Ohio and Tennessee, to name a few. And the names of many American and Canadian rivers, mountains, cities and towns are Indian.

However, there are many who do not agree that “okay” came from the Indians Some say that President Andrew Jackson first used the word “okay”. Others say the word came from John Jacob, a businessman of the late 1700’s who became one of the world’s richest men. Still others say a poor railroad clerk made up this word. His name was Obadiah Kelly and he signed O. K. on each package people gave him to ship by train.

So it goes; each story sounds reasonable and official. But perhaps the most believable story is that the word “okay” was invented by a political organization in the early 1800’s.

Martin Van Buren was running for President. A group of people set up an organization to support him They called their political organization the “Okay Club”. The letter “O” and “K” were taken from the name of Van Buren’s hometown Old Kinderhook, New York, the place where he was born.

There is one thing about “Okay” that the experts do agree on; that the word is American and that it has spread to almost every country on earth.

However, the word “okay” is used mostly in speech, not in serious writing. In serious writing people

would rather use “I agree”, or other words or phrases suiting the occasion.

D

Have you ever seen people dance? Some dances are fast and others are slow. People’s feet always more when they dance. They keep on moving until the music stops.

People have enjoyed dancing for a very long time. This story is of a different kind of dance. It is the dance of bees(蜜蜂).

If you have ever watched bees, you know that they are very clever. They also work hard looking for food and bringing it back to their home.

The home of the bees is called a bee hive. Here hundreds even thousands of bees live. They work day and night building small walls of wax. There they make their honey. This is the same honey that we eat. Where does the honey come from? Bees live on food from flowers. Have you seen bees flying around a flower garden? When a bee rests on a flower, it tries to go to the center of it. There it takes in as much food as its body can hold. Then it flies to take the food back to the hive.

At the hive, bees change this flower food into honey. Then they fly away for more food.

How do the bees know where to find the best food in the sweetest flowers? One bee acts as a guide. When it discovers good flowers, it flies back to the hive and tells the others. It does this by dancing for them.

The bee dances on one side. This tells the other bees which way to go to find the flowers. But that is not all. The be dances for some time. And the length of its dace tells the other bees how far they must fly to reach the flowers.

When the bees see the dace, they know where the flowers are. But few people have ever seen them dance. Yet without that dance we might never have sweet honey to eat.
